While getting started testing often provides noticeable immediate improvement for any developer, it's often not until the realization that tests are things that need design to provide maximal benefit that developers begin to appreciate or even enjoy them.We'll investigate how building shallow, transparent layers for your tests makes for better failures, clearer tests, and quicker diagnoses.
YOU MAY ALSO LIKE:
Design your tests
Julian is the lead developer of the media platform at Magnetic, a frequent contributor to the NYC Python Meetup group and a testing lover. He can also be found most hours of the day as tos9 on Freenode in more channels than he can count, including #python.